Royal Challengers Bengaluru (RCB) star pacer Josh Hazlewood cleaned up the Delhi Capitals (DC) captain Axar Patel in the 46th match of the Indian Premier League (IPL) 2025.

Virat Kohli went wild seeing the Delhi Capitals skipper Axar Patel fall for a low score in the DC vs RCB clash at the Arun Jaitley Stadium in Delhi on Sunday, April 27.

Axar Patel scores 15 runs

Delhi Capitals lost the toss and were invited to bat first in the match. The pitch on the offer has looked like a tricky one, and the Delhi Capitals batters have found it hard to get going.

Most of the DC batters played a sluggish knock, and Axar Patel was one of them. The DC skipper Axar Patel tried his best but could only score 15 runs off 13 balls, with one four and one six, before taking a long walk back to the pavilion.

On the fourth ball of the 14th over, Josh Hazlewood bowled a 136.5 kmph back-of-a-length delivery to Axar Patel.

The DC skipper tried to swipe it across the line but ended up playing down the wrong line, and the ball crashed into the stumps. After the dismissal of Axar Patel, Virat Kohli went wild, and he celebrated aggressively.

So I'm sure one of them will certainly do that - Anil Kumble on the Kantara celebration

In an interaction on ESPNCricinfo ahead of the match, Anil Kumble was asked if Virat Kohli would emulate KL Rahul's 'Kantara/ This is my home ground' celebration, which he did in the RCB vs DC match in Bengaluru. He replied:

"So Kantara 1 has happened. So Kantara 2 is in the offing. The movie as well. So I'm sure one of them will certainly do that. Either it's Virat or Rahul."

Talking further about Virat Kohli, Anil Kumble said that he needs to bat deep, and he will be an important batsman for the Royal Challengers Bengaluru. He elaborated:

"He's a crucial piece in the puzzle. I mean, you know, especially at home where the pitches have not been ideal like how it used to be. So the three games that you're referring to is where he didn't score runs. However, I think for RCB he becomes a very crucial player especially when you bat first. Then you don't know what's a good score because they look to come hard, Phil Salt. It doesn't really matter.

"He'll certainly go hard at the opposition bowlers. Then you have Rajat Patidar. Devdutt Padikkal has been a fantastic addition to RCB. He's done exceptionally well. In that kind of a situation you would like Virat to sort of bat through at least for a longer period of time especially when RCB bat first. If they're batting second I mean, he's a master of chases.

"So you know what's the score that you need to get and then you'll add a bat accordingly. So in that sense, he becomes a very important batter for RCB especially if they're batting first."
